POSTURE ADJUSTMENT PROCEDURES FOR CHILDREN WHEN USING ADULT VDT WORKSTATIONS WITH LIMITED ADJUSTABILITY
Journal of Human Ergology
|July 18, 2015
Summary
Children often use adult computer workstations, leading to poor posture. This study presents adjustment procedures to help children achieve better seated postures at fixed-height workstations using anthropometric data and assessment techniques.
Area of Science:
- Ergonomics
- Occupational Health
- Human-Computer Interaction
Background:
- Children frequently use adult-sized computer workstations not designed for their anthropometry.
- Limited adjustability of adult visual display terminal (VDT) workstations leads to awkward and potentially harmful seated postures in children.
- This necessitates ergonomic solutions for adapting existing workstations for pediatric users.
Purpose of the Study:
- To propose simple, step-by-step procedures for estimating necessary adjustments for children at VDT workstations with limited adjustability.
- To enable children to achieve and maintain appropriate seated postures.
- To identify necessary accessories for optimizing workstation ergonomics for pediatric users.
Main Methods:
- Utilized anthropometric data and VDT workstation specifications to compute recommended settings.
- Developed procedures to compare recommended settings with actual workstation adjustment ranges.
- Employed the Rapid Upper Limb Assessment (RULA) technique to evaluate seated postures before and after adjustments.
- Tested procedures on four Thai children using two types of adult VDT workstations.
Main Results:
- The proposed procedures can determine appropriate VDT workstation settings and suggest necessary accessories for children.
- Post-adjustment evaluations using RULA indicated improved seated postures.
- Children require dedicated, fully adjustable VDT workstations for optimal ergonomics.
- When using adult workstations, specific adjustment accessories and correct settings are crucial.
Conclusions:
- The developed procedures offer a practical method for improving children's seated posture at VDT workstations.
- Adaptation of adult workstations with accessories can mitigate ergonomic risks for child users.
- Emphasizes the need for adjustable workstations tailored to children's anthropometric needs to prevent musculoskeletal issues.
